The Obi of Nnewichi, Obi George Onyekaba Obidiugwu has berated the Chairman of Nzuko-Orah Nnewi, Sir Ugochukwu Udemezue Ifeneti for causing disharmony among the four quarters of Nnewi. He said he feels bad at Ifeneti’s effort geared towards scattering the zoning agreement that has brought peace and calmness to Nnewi polity.
Obidiugwu had previously , before the commencement of the summit, told anaedoonline.ng that Nnewichi would not be part of Afiaolu festival of 2018 as a way of protesting against the confusion being foisted by Nzuko-Orah Nnewi in Nnewi’s polity by its insistence that the present State House member, Hon Amala Anazodo would go back for a second term.
There has been a zoning controversy on the rotation formula in Nnewi where rotation exists among the four quarters of Nnewi. The zoning arrangement allows the Nnewi seat at the Anambra State House of Assembly to be rotated among the four quarters of Nnewi.
The present Nzuko-Orah Nnewi led by Sir Ugochukwu Udemezue Ifeneti has amended this zoning procedure to give room for a two-term tenure thereby giving way for the incumbent Nnewi Rep member to contest for a second tenure, however, it appears that this amendment does not have the blessing of Nnewichi and has caused great divisions within Nnewi polity.
The Igwe of Nnewi, Igwe KON Orizu CON consequently intervened and called for a meeting at his palace to hear from the people of Nnewi on how best to resolve the political imbroglio in Nnewi. At the end of the meeting, it was unanimously agreed by all and sundry that Nnewichi should go ahead and present a candidate for the State House of Assembly. The Nzuko-Orah Nnewi who are of the opinion that they are the administrative head of Nnewi insisted that its amendment is sacrosanct, by implication this means that their decision supersedes that of the Igwe of Nnewi and Nnewi Stakeholders in general as they lack the constitutional authority to decide on such sensitive issue on behalf of the Nnewi populace.
In a bid to resolve this crisis, a group of Nnewi Professionals convened the maiden Nnewi Political summit to bring peace and harmony to Nnewi polity and Nnewi Populace in general.

After long deliberations by the largest gathering of Nnewi people in a major political summit, communiqué adopted among other decisions that were arrived at, which went as follows;
The present zoning formula of one term rotation among the four Nnewi communities as established by the Nzuko-Ora Nnewi and Nnewi Stake-holders should be sustained.

It is the turn of Nnewichi to contest and be elected into the State House of Assembly ,therefore the new zoning formula being championed by a faction of the Present Nzuko-Ora executives which has been abolished by the Traditional Ruler of Nnewi, The Four Obis of Nnewi and the President Generals of the four communities in Nnewi is null and void.
